Cost Advantages of Buying Refurbished Lab Equipment One of the most compelling reasons for labs to consider refurbished equipment is the cost savings it offers. Purchasing high-quality refurbished Agilent lab equipment can often result in substantial discounts-sometimes up to 50% or more off the retail price of new equipment. This is particularly beneficial for labs with limited funding or those in the early stages of development.

Calibration and Standards Compliance Another concern is whether refurbished equipment remains compliant with industry standards. Reputable suppliers provide documentation that verifies the equipment has been calibrated and meets relevant industry standards. This information can be critical for labs, especially when compliance is a regulatory requirement.
